Equestrian Committee to look ahead to 2026 plans at first meeting

Post Date:01/06/2026 3:05 PM

Jen Young horsesThe Milton Equestrian Committee will look ahead to 2026 on Wednesday night when it convenes for the first time this year.

The January 7 meeting will begin at 6:30 p.m. in City Hall’s Council Chambers. People can attend in-person or watch online at https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=eo6oJYZ3W1g.

The MEC, as this committee is sometimes referred to, considers matters of importance to the local equestrian community. Its seven members, who are appointed by Milton’s Mayor and Councilmembers, share their insights, opinions, and expertise with City staff as well as elected officials.

Before Wednesday’s meeting can be officially called to order, MEC members plan to select the officers for 2026. These include appointments of a Chair, Vice Chair, and Secretary.

The committee then will move to official business, starting with an update on the next “Clean-up Day” at Birmingham Park. Weather permitting, this will take place from 8-11 a.m. on Saturday, February 28, at the picturesque 200-acre natural park in northwest Milton.

This will be followed by a discussion of fireworks in and around New Year’s Eve in Milton. Last June, the City Council approved a measure to bar fireworks being set off within 200 yards of the border of any property with horses. This prohibition applies every day of the year – including the handful (such as New Year’s Eve) that loud fireworks were permitted in Milton, in accordance with State law.

The final item on Wednesday’s agenda is a discussion of the Milton Equestrian Committee’s 2026 goals and objectives. In the recent past, this board has served in multiple ways such as through public education, contributing to Milton’s large lot incentive project, and helping spearhead equestrian-themed events like Meet the Neighbor.

After Wednesday’s meeting, the MEC is next set to convene on February 11.
